CVE-2024-56624
CVE-2024-56624 affects the Linux kernel iommufd_fault_alloc path inside iommufd (drivers/iommu/iommufd/fault.c). The issue arises because fput() calls the file->f_op->release handler, which releases, then the fault object and ictx are released again, leading to imbalanced refcounts and memo...

CVE-2023-7122
A slab-use-after-free vulnerability was found in the Linux kernel 6.6. Invoking the iommufdtest call in the iommufd driver can result in a crash and kernel panic.
